Foxtable(狐表)用户栏目专家坐堂 → [求助]如何从后台未加载的表里获得数据字典?


  共有2108人关注过本帖树形打印复制链接

主题:[求助]如何从后台未加载的表里获得数据字典?

帅哥哟,离线,有人找我吗?
yangguojun
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:102 积分:818 威望:0 精华:0 注册:2013/8/11 9:54:00
[求助]如何从后台未加载的表里获得数据字典?  发帖心情 Post By:2018/4/13 15:14:00 [只看该作者]

如何从后台未加载的表里获得数据字典?

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/4/13 15:18:00 [只看该作者]


 回到顶部
帅哥哟,离线,有人找我吗?
yangguojun
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:102 积分:818 威望:0 精华:0 注册:2013/8/11 9:54:00
  发帖心情 Post By:2018/4/13 15:38:00 [只看该作者]

上面那几个链接的内容  如果加载临时表,遍历每一行再用 链接一  的方式循环添加应该是可以的。
是否只有这一种方式来添加?  下面的代码中 来源表 是表的名称, 有方法直接跟临时表进行关联吗

Dim dmp As New TableDataMap    
    dmp.DataTable = "来源表" '指定数据来源表
    dmp.ValueCol = "取值列" '指定取值列
    dmp.DisplayCol = "显示列" '指定显示列

 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/4/13 15:41:00 [只看该作者]

你可以生成临时表,然后使用TableDataMap,如

 

http://www.foxtable.com/webhelp/scr/0695.htm

 

 


 回到顶部
帅哥哟,离线,有人找我吗?
yangguojun
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:102 积分:818 威望:0 精华:0 注册:2013/8/11 9:54:00
  发帖心情 Post By:2018/4/13 16:09:00 [只看该作者]

Dim c md As New SQLCommand

Dim dt As DataTable

c md.ConnectionName = “数据源”

c md.CommandText = "S ELECT * From {数据表}"

dt = c md.ExecuteReader()


是否可以直接使用上面的表  dt  ,然后使用TableDataMap ?   这种情况下,下面代码中的表怎么设置


Dim dmp As New TableDataMap    
    dmp.DataTable = "来源表" '指定数据来源表
    dmp.ValueCol = "取值列" '指定取值列

    dmp.DisplayCol = "显示列" '指定显示列



 回到顶部
帅哥哟,离线,有人找我吗?
有点甜
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:85326 积分:427815 威望:0 精华:5 注册:2012/10/18 22:13:00
  发帖心情 Post By:2018/4/13 16:10:00 [只看该作者]

不可以用dt这种临时表,这种临时表无法设置dt.name的。

 

你要用4楼的方式生成一张真实的表,你可以隐藏这张表。


 回到顶部
帅哥哟,离线,有人找我吗?
yangguojun
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:102 积分:818 威望:0 精华:0 注册:2013/8/11 9:54:00
  发帖心情 Post By:2018/4/13 16:12:00 [只看该作者]

好吧,这样就明确了


 回到顶部